An overwhelming majority of Unifor Local 2002 – CLS Catering Vancouver members have cast their ballots in favour of a strike vote on Tuesday, June 21, 2022.  Members of CLS Catering voted 97 per cent in favour of strike action.  
 
There is no doubt that these strong results demonstrate that CLS members support their bargaining committee in their quest for a fair and equitable collective agreement.  This strong strike mandate enables the committee to continue to work hard to obtain a collective agreement that meets the needs of the membership.
 
 “The members have spoken and have made it very clear. No one wants a strike at the beginning of the peak summer season, but our members can’t accept a contract that will make life more difficult for their families, said Tammy Moore, President of Unifor Local 2002”. “As the cost of living continues to increase, we are seeking a new collective agreement that includes significant wage increases and improved working conditions. I hope that the Employer has gotten the message and is ready to recognize the hardworking members of CLS Catering and the commitment they make to this Company”.
